The poll has closed and the following tracks are moving on to the next round:


Bill Haley and His Comets - Rock Around the Clock (1954) 86.67%
The Penguins - Earth Angel (Will You be Mine) (1954) 86.67%
Jimmy Forrest - Night Train (1952) 40.00%
The Weavers - Goodnight, Irene (1950) 40.00%
Patti Page - The Doggie in the Window (1953) 26.67%


And the following are eliminated:


Kitty Kallen - Little Things Mean a Lot (1954) 20.00%
Hank Snow - I'm Moving On (1950) 13.33%
